Wetland intelligent control station based on artificial intelligence and control method thereof
By adding an intelligent control module and a remote AI platform to the PLC control system, and combining machine learning algorithms, the problems of slow response and low control accuracy of traditional wetland control systems have been solved. This has enabled low-cost intelligent upgrades and remote management, making it suitable for modern wetland management and education.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The present application relates to an intelligent control system for wetlands, and in particular to an intelligent control station for wetlands based on artificial intelligence and a control method thereof. BACKGROUND
[0002] Traditional wetland control systems rely on manual operation or partial automation, and have problems such as response lag, low control accuracy, lack of intelligent decision-making and remote management capabilities. The existing technology cannot realize real-time prediction and adaptive regulation of wetland water quality and equipment state, and cannot meet the comprehensive needs of modern wetlands for efficient operation, energy saving and environmental protection, and public display. However, if the original PLC control system is completely eliminated and replaced with a new AI intelligent control system, not only the investment cost is huge, but also it is very wasteful. SUMMARY

Detailed Implementation

[0014] As attached Figure 1 As shown, the embodiment mainly consists of an equipment integration module, an intelligent control module, a data processing and analysis module, a wireless communication module, a remote AI platform, a human-machine interaction module, a PLC control system, and an outdoor adaptation module. The design concept addresses the shortcomings of existing systems in terms of intelligence, reliability, and scalability by introducing AI prediction models, wireless remote communication, multi-source data fusion, and outdoor industrial-grade protection.
[0015] The equipment integration module collects data such as water quality, liquid level, and equipment status at the wetland site through 4~20mA analog signals and RS-485 communication, and transmits the collected data to the data processing and analysis module.
[0016] The data processing and analysis module performs ADC conversion, data cleaning and standardization on the data from the device integration module, and transmits the processed data to the wireless communication module.
[0017] The wireless communication module uses a GPRS / 4G network to transmit data from the data processing and analysis module to the remote AI platform, and then transmits data from the AI platform to the intelligent control module. (See attached image) Figure 2 As shown, the data transmission frame structure of the wireless communication module includes a frame header, device ID, data content, and frame trailer, and supports an ACK confirmation mechanism to initiate a retransmission strategy when communication fails.
[0018] The remote AI platform uses machine learning algorithms to build a wetland water quality prediction model, which is used to adjust water flow distribution and equipment operating parameters in advance. The remote AI platform inputs data from the wireless communication module into the wetland water quality prediction model to obtain AI control parameters and AI control commands, and then transmits the AI control parameters and AI control commands to the wireless communication module.
[0019] The intelligent control module has a built-in remotely upgradeable MCU. It receives AI control parameters and AI control commands from the remote AI platform through the wireless communication module, and generates drive signals for the field equipment based on the AI control parameters and AI control commands. The equipment integration module drives the electric valves and water pumps in the wetland field according to the drive signals of the intelligent control module.
[0020] The human-machine interface module uses a touch screen to display real-time wetland operation data, including treated water volume, effluent quality, and equipment operating status, and supports remote access. (See attached image) Figure 3 As shown, the interactive interface centrally displays the cumulative treated water volume, real-time water quality indicators (COD, ammonia nitrogen, DO), and the operational status of each wetland unit (water distribution / outlet valve status). The interface supports touch operation and remote access, making it suitable for on-site management and public display.
[0021] The PLC control system collects data from electric valves, water pumps, and level sensors through an integrated equipment module, and then drives these valves and pumps. When AI control parameters are valid, AI control commands are executed first; otherwise, the system switches to the PLC control system. This design allows the implementation to be upgraded to an AI intelligent control system while remaining compatible with the existing PLC control system. The remote AI platform's wetland water quality prediction model can make more accurate predictions about wetlands, allowing for proactive adjustments to water flow distribution, resulting in control effects far exceeding those of traditional PLC control systems. Simultaneously, the implementation retains the original PLC control system, ensuring continued operation even in the event of remote communication failures.
[0022] All of the above modules are housed inside the outdoor adapter module. The outdoor adapter module has an IP65 protection rating and a built-in temperature control system and lightning protection device, making it adaptable to complex outdoor environments such as high and low temperatures, humidity, and lightning strikes, ensuring long-term stable operation of the control station in outdoor environments.
[0023] Workflow of the example: S1. The equipment integration module collects data from sensors and actuators at the wetland site and transmits the collected data to the data processing and analysis module. S2, the data processing and analysis module preprocesses the collected data and transmits the processed data to the wireless communication module; S3. The wireless communication module uploads data from the data processing and analysis module to the remote AI platform; S4. The remote AI platform analyzes and predicts based on historical and real-time data, generates AI control parameters and AI control commands, and sends them to the intelligent control module and PLC control system through the wireless communication module. The AI control commands include the central control enable status. If the central control enable status is true, the field equipment is driven through the PLC control system; otherwise, the field equipment is driven through the intelligent control module. S5. If the AI control parameters are valid and the central control enable status is false, the intelligent control module generates a drive signal, and the equipment integration module drives the field equipment according to the drive signal; otherwise, the PLC control system drives the field equipment through the equipment integration module. S6, the human-computer interaction module updates and displays the system's operating status in real time.
